Position Summary
Elon University's Koenigsberger Learning Center is pleased to announce a fellowship position to begin July 15, 2025. The KLC is a centrally-located academic support hub comprised of three offices: Academic Advising, Academic Accommodations & Accessibility, Learning Assistance.
Reporting to the Executive Director, the Academic Support Fellow appointed to this temporary, 10-month position will collaborate with staff in all three offices. Renewal for a second year (July 15, 2026-May 15, 2027) is possible with supervisor approval.
The Academic Support Fellow will have ongoing professional development and mentorship opportunities, including: (1) being cross-trained on office processes and procedures in all KLC offices; (2) participating in weekly 1:1 meetings with supervisor to reflect on learning, identify grown opportunities, and locate new areas for exploration; (3) attending and presenting at a conference; (4) paid membership to a professional organization; (5) representing the KLC at admissions/orientation events; (6) participating in KLC working groups (DEI; Assessment; Communications and Outreach).

Minimum Required Education and Experience
Qualified candidates must have completed their graduate degree in a related field, such as college student personnel/development, counseling, or higher education administration, OR be in the final semester of their related graduate degree program. Demonstrated experience in first-year programs, academic support, academic advising, and/or supporting students with disabilities is preferred. Candidates must be able to commit to the full 10-month appointment (July 15, 2025-May 15, 2026).

Special Instructions to Applicants: This is a paid 10-month fellowship. Compensation includes: $18,500 stipend; $3,000 meal stipend; On-campus housing provided/required in Mill Point Apartments (shared fully furnished university suite with private bedroom and bathroom; Utilities, internet, washer/dryer, streaming TV, and parking included).
